エクセルで「循環参照エラー」とは、計算式が自己参照してしまうことによって発生するトラブルです。これに遭遇した時、どう対処すれば良いのかが分からず、困惑している方も多いのではないでしょうか。この記事では、エラーを発見する方法から修正するための最適な手順まで、初心者でもすぐに実践できる内容をお届けします。これを読めば、今すぐエクセルの循環参照エラーを解消し、作業をスムーズに進められるようになります!
エクセルの循環参照とは?
エクセルで「循環参照」とは、数式内でそのセル自体や間接的にそのセルを参照することによって計算が完了しない状態のことを指します。簡単に言えば、計算結果を求めるために自分自身を再度計算に含めてしまうため、無限ループに陥るようなエラーです。
例えば、セル「A1」に「=A1+1」という式を入れると、この計算は永遠に終わりません。A1を計算するためには、A1の値が必要だからです。
このようなエラーは、見た目には単純に見えても、データの信頼性に深刻な影響を与えることがあるため、迅速に解決する必要があります。
循環参照エラーが発生する原因
循環参照エラーが発生する原因は主に2つに分かれます。
直接的な循環参照
計算式を挿入したセルそのものを参照する場合です。例えば、「A1」に「=A1+10」と入力すると、A1の計算結果を出すために、再度A1の値を足すことになります。これが直接的な循環参照です。
間接的な循環参照
間接的に他のセルが循環参照を引き起こす場合です。例えば、「A1」が「=B1+10」で、B1が「=A1+5」という数式を含んでいると、A1とB1がお互いを参照し合って無限ループに陥ります。
循環参照を見つける方法
循環参照が発生している場合、どのセルが原因なのかを特定するのが最も重要です。以下の方法を使って循環参照を見つけましょう。
エラーチェック機能を活用
エクセルには「循環参照」を特定するための専用機能があります。これを使うと、エクセルが循環参照を自動的に検出し、その場所を教えてくれます。手順は以下の通りです
- エクセルの「数式」タブを開きます。
- 「エラーチェック」セクションにある「循環参照」をクリックします。
- 表示されたセルをクリックして、どの計算式に誤りがあるか確認します。
トレース矢印を使用する
「トレース矢印」は、セルが他のセルを参照しているかを視覚的に確認するための便利なツールです。循環参照を確認するために「参照元のトレース」を使うと、相互に参照しているセルを矢印で追いかけることができます。これを使うことで、どのセルが循環参照を引き起こしているかを簡単に追跡できます。
循環参照の修正方法
循環参照が見つかったら、次はそのエラーを修正する方法です。修正方法は以下の通りです。
計算式を見直す
最も基本的な方法は、循環参照を含む計算式を見直して、誤って自己参照していないか確認することです。例えば、先程の「A1= A1 + 10」の場合、この数式が原因で循環参照が発生しています。数式を「A1= 10」と修正すれば問題は解決します。
間接的な循環参照を修正する
間接的な循環参照の場合、複数のセルが相互に参照し合っていることが多いため、トレース矢印で循環の経路を確認した後、どのセルを修正すべきかを判断します。エクセル内で循環参照を引き起こしている一番最初のセルを修正すれば、エラーは解消されることがほとんどです。
関数を適切に使用する
「SUM」関数や「AVERAGE」関数など、特定の範囲を計算するための関数を使っている場合、範囲に誤りがあることが多いです。例えば、範囲に含まれているセルがその計算結果を含んでいる場合、循環参照が発生します。こうした場合は、関数の範囲を修正することでエラーを解消できます。
よくある質問
循環参照エラーが解決しない場合はどうすればいいですか?
循環参照エラーが解決しない場合は、計算式を一度削除して新しい式を作り直すことが有効です。また、複雑な数式が絡んでいる場合は、一度エクセルを再起動してみることも試してみてください。
循環参照エラーを無視して作業を続けることはできますか?
循環参照エラーを無視して作業を続けると、結果が正しく計算されなくなるため、非常に危険です。データの整合性が崩れてしまう恐れがありますので、エラーを無視せず、必ず修正するようにしましょう。
今すぐパソコンやスマホの悩みを解決したい!どうしたらいい?
いま、あなたを悩ませているITの問題を解決します!
「エラーメッセージ、フリーズ、接続不良…もうイライラしない!」
あなたはこんな経験はありませんか?
✅ ExcelやWordの使い方がわからない💦
✅ 仕事の締め切り直前にパソコンがフリーズ💦
✅ 家族との大切な写真が突然見られなくなった💦
✅ オンライン会議に参加できずに焦った💦
✅ スマホの重くて重要な連絡ができなかった💦
平均的な人は、こうしたパソコンやスマホ関連の問題で年間73時間(約9日分の働く時間!)を無駄にしています。あなたの大切な時間が今この悩んでいる瞬間も失われています。
LINEでメッセージを送れば即時解決!
すでに多くの方が私の公式LINEからお悩みを解決しています。
最新のAIを使った自動応答機能を活用していますので、24時間いつでも即返信いたします。
誰でも無料で使えますので、安心して使えます。
問題は先のばしにするほど深刻化します。
小さなエラーがデータ消失や重大なシステム障害につながることも。解決できずに大切な機会を逃すリスクは、あなたが思う以上に高いのです。
あなたが今困っていて、すぐにでも解決したいのであれば下のボタンをクリックして、LINEからあなたのお困りごとを送って下さい。
ぜひ、あなたの悩みを私に解決させてください。
まとめ
エクセルで発生する循環参照エラーは、自己参照または間接的に他のセルを参照することで起こります。これに直面した際には、まず「エラーチェック」機能や「トレース矢印」を使って原因のセルを特定し、その後計算式や関数を修正することで解決できます。複雑な数式でも冷静に対処すれば、エラーを取り除くことが可能です。循環参照エラーを解消することで、エクセルでの作業がスムーズに進み、データの整合性も保つことができます。
コメント